A secret unknown place to visit during the weekends: Taoyuan Valley

A secret unknown place to visit during the weekends: Taoyuan Valley

According to The China Post, its transportation becoming more convenient, Gong Liao Old Street (貢寮老街) has seen more people visiting the area on weekends, taking walks and browsing the unique shops along the streets where a new sense of vitality can be experienced with every step.

Located at the border of New Taipei City and Yilan City, Taoyuan Valley also offers visitors an endless view of its magnificent grassland through four hiking trails.

Hiking along the trails, visitors can set their eyes on the breathtaking views of the continuous mountains, the endless greenery as well as the Pacific Ocean and Gueishan Island.

The China Post mentions, there is also a chance you will meet some buffalos roaming in the bright green grassland along the way. The beautiful scene has now become known as a dreamy natural, travel destination that you can enjoy without going abroad.

In addition, every autumn, Chinese Silver Grass (芒花) bloom all over the mountains, making it a must-visit hotspot for travelers.
